This well-respected organisation prides itself on empowering its people to pursue careers as unique as they are and build their own experiences. It has a commitment to hiring and developing the most passionate individuals as it is determined to turn its ambition of being the best employer into reality.

Opportunities exist at the Assistant Manager level for UK global mobility tax specialists to be based in either Manchester, Leeds or Scotland. These roles will see you working closely with other members of the team, focusing on delivering exceptional service to a broad range of clients and showcasing your solid tax technical knowledge.

You will be given exposure to a broad spectrum of issues including advising clients on their international assignment, STBVs and cross-border remote worker programs. You will join a truly multidisciplinary team, affording you the chance to work alongside specialists within other relevant areas including personal tax, employment tax, immigration, reward and assignment services.
